Yeah, this happens when I'm connected from home via SecureClient instead of at work. What I see is that my home copy of SmartDashboard is trying to go to the Internet from my home computer. My guess is it's trying to update SmartDefense on my home network, which is not where it is.
This also will happen if you run through a proxy server that requires credentials, because there's no way to input credentials into SmartDefense. I had to set a rule to allow the SmartCenter box to bypass the proxy server.
